UN Security Council approves resolution for cease-fire in Gaza | DW News

Israel’s Prime Minister Benjamin Netanyahu has canceled the visit of an Israeli delegation to Washington. This follows the United States’ decision not to veto a UN Security Council resolution demanding a truce between Israel and Hamas.

The resolution calls for an immediate humanitarian cease-fire in Gaza for the remainder of the Muslim holy month of Ramadan – and for the release of hostages. It passed 14-0 after the US abstained, thus not using its veto. Washington has previously vetoed three ceasefire resolutions. The Security Council has been divided over the Israel-Hamas war since Hamas’s October 7 terror attacks.
